TORC Oil & Gas Ltd. appointed Ms. Mary-Jo Case to the Company's Board effective January 23, 2018. Ms. Case is an independent businesswoman with over 34 years of experience in the oil and gas industry, with a depth of experience in the areas of mergers, acquisitions and dispositions, negotiations, contracts, land administration, land systems and human resources. Prior to her retirement in 2015, Ms. Case was a member of the Senior Management Committee at Canadian Natural Resources Limited ("CNRL") where she was responsible for the Canadian merger and acquisition activity overseeing hundreds of acquisitions and dispositions as well as several corporate transactions. During her tenure at CNRL, Ms. Case was also responsible for the management of corporate compensation, recruiting, attrition and people strategy. Prior to joining CNRL Ms. Case held increasing roles at Pan Canadian Energy /Pan Canadian Petroleum Limited and Shell Canada Resources.
